Aamir gets emotional

Bollywood Star Aamir Khan broke down on the stage after receving the 11th Gollapudi Srinivas Memorial National Award for best director for his film Taare Zameen Par at an event organized at Kamaraj Arangam on Tuesday evening. “I wish my mother was alive to see this film. She would have been the first person on this earth to be happy,” said Aamir Khan, even as his eyes filled with tears. Aamir will be donating the prize money of Rs 1.5 lakh to the M G R Film Institute, Taramani to promote dedicated and talented young filmmakers. A short film The Second Innings made by ace cinematographer Rajiv Menon was also screened in memory of Gollapudi Srinivas, in whose name the prestigious award has been instituted. Famous ghazal singer Jagjit Singh performed at the function. Also present were actor Anupam Kher who spoke on the occasion about Aamir, director Vidhu Vinod Chopra and screenwriter Prasoon Joshi.
